Unique Peach Barbecue Sauce Recipe
Category: Fruits
Rating: N/A
Servings: 6


Ingredients

16 oz peach halves -- drained
1/2 cup packed brown sugar
1/3 cup catsup
1/3 cup vinegar
2 tablespoon soy sauce
2 garlic cloves -- chopped
2 teaspoon fresh ginger root --
1 chopped
1 teaspoon salt
1 dash black pepper -- fresh



Cooking Directions:

* Use a 16-ounce can of peaches, in syrup or in its own juice for a less sweet sauce.

Put all the ingredients in a blender and run on high speed until smooth. Spoon sauce over meat, basting every 15 minutes with the drippings in pan. If used for outdoor grilling, baste after meat is about half cooked. Continue basting until meat is done.
